Getting There
-
Car
If you are traveling by car, head towards Arnhem. From the A50 motorway, take exit 24 towards Arnhem-Zuid. Follow the signs for Arnhem and continue on the N224. After approximately 5 km, you will need to turn onto the Freedom street. Tramremise is located on the Noordoostelijk van Schaarsbergen area. Parking is available nearby, but please check for any parking fees that may apply.
-
Public Transportation
To reach Tramremise using public transportation, start by taking a train to Arnhem Central Station. From there, you can take bus line 105 towards Schaarsbergen. Get off at the 'Schaarsbergen, Dorp' stop. From this stop, it's about a 15-minute walk to Tramremise. Walk northeast on Freedom Street, following the signs to the attraction. Make sure to check the bus schedule in advance, as services may vary.
-
Bicycle
If you're feeling adventurous, consider renting a bicycle in Arnhem. There are numerous bike rental services available near Arnhem Central Station. From the city center, cycle along the designated bike paths towards Noordoostelijk van Schaarsbergen. The route is approximately 6 km and well-marked. Just be cautious of traffic and enjoy the scenic views along the way.
